9. Why are so many different rates shown for the same hotel?
IAPA links into the live systems of 80,000 hotels worldwide. The rates shown for each hotel are all the rooms and rates available (including pre-pay if applicable), that match your booking request. IAPA members will also see the specially negotiated IAPA rates in addition to the rates available to the public.


10. What hotel rating system do you use?
No universal star rating system is available, The ratings used have been provided by the hotel and should be used only as a guide, The absence of a star rating is not a reflection on the standard of the hotel but indicates that no data were supplied.


11. What do I do if I need to book two different room types in the same booking?
The rates shown for each booking request match the criteria you entered for that reservation request, If you wish to book 2 different room types in the same transaction, you are advised to make 2 separate bookings.

13. Do I need to have the credit card that I made the booking with when I arrive at the hotel?
Not necessarily. The credit card you provide at the time of booking is sent to the hotel as a means of guaranteeing the reservation and may be charged directly in the event of a late cancellation or no show. Of course, you must ensure that you have a valid means of payment when you are at the hotel


14. How do I make sure that I get a double room rather than a twin (or vice versa)?
The rate rules should describe the bed configuration. There may be options (at the same or different rates) for different room types. Please take care to ensure you select the desired and most appropriate rate.

You can make the hotel aware of your specific needs at the time of booking on the special requests field of the reservation request, but please note, IAPA can’t guarantee requests but can only pass them on to the hotel. Hotels may apply a charge for some requests.
